Aluminum High Pressure Die Casting Process Overview

How does die casting work? Aluminum die casting is a metal manufacturing method that involves heating aluminum alloy to a liquid state and injecting it into custom molds under high pressure. There are six major steps of how a die-cast part&component is made:
Dive into the aluminum die casting processes below to get a further understanding.

Step 1

Aluminum Die Casting Mold Design

When designing the mold for your aluminum die casting project, we prioritize factors such as manufacturability and cost-efficiency. Our team provides DFM (Design for Manufacturability) support, ensuring that the mold is not only tailored to your desired part’s shape and dimensions but also optimized for efficient and cost-effective production. The mold is typically composed of two or more halves, facilitating the filling and removal process during casting.

Step 2

Casting Preparation

First, we heat the chosen aluminum alloy to its melting point while readying all necessary materials and equipment. Simultaneously, the injection machine is prepared for the molten aluminum alloy to be injected into the pre-designed mold.

Step 3

Injection

The molten aluminum alloy is then injected into the meticulously crafted mold, accompanied by the application of high pressure to ensure thorough cavity filling. After filling, a certain pressure is maintained to keep the aluminum alloy in a liquid state for a specific duration.

Step 4

Cooling and Solidification

As the aluminum alloy cools down, it solidifies and gradually takes on the desired shape within the mold. The cooling duration depends on both the aluminum alloy type and the part’s thickness.

Step 5

Demolding / Removal

Once the aluminum alloy is completely solidified, the mold is opened, and the finished parts are carefully extracted. Specialized equipment is often employed to facilitate this removal process.

Step 6

CNC Machining / Surface Treatment

Depending on specific requirements, the finished parts may undergo additional processes (CNC machining & finishing services) like cutting, drilling, or coating to meet exacting standards.

Cold Chamber HIGH Pressure Die Casting Capability

There are two primary methods for die casting: hot chamber die casting and cold chamber die casting. For aluminum alloy die casting, we primarily employ cold chamber pressure die casting machines, while the hot chamber method is often used for alloys like zinc due to their lower melting points.

FAQ

What are the minimum tolerance requirements for certain precision aspects of the product? What is the minimum draft angle, and what about linear and angular tolerances?

The minimum tolerance requirements depend on the size of the product.

For dimensions up to 200mm, tolerances of ±0.1mm or better are required.

For dimensions up to 300mm, tolerances of ±0.2mm or better are necessary;

and for dimensions up to 500mm, tolerances of ±0.3mm or better are expected.

As for draft angles, a minimum of 1 degree is required, but larger angles are preferred for smoother ejection from the mold.
These tolerance specifications are essential to ensure the precision and quality of die-cast products.

What about the lifespan of your die casting mold?

50,000 shots before replacement or refurbishment. If the old die-casting mold reaches the end of its service life, we can replicate a new mold for you

What are the differences between cold chamber & hot chamber die casting? (Cold chamber die casting VS hot chamber die casting)

Cold Chamber Die Casting: This method is suitable for materials with higher melting points like aluminum and magnesium. The metal is melted in a separate furnace and then injected into the cold chamber machine. It’s ideal for casting durable and lightweight parts but can be a bit slower due to the need for metal transfer.

Hot Chamber Die Casting: Designed for materials with lower melting points, such as zinc. In this process, the metal remains in a molten state within an integrated furnace connected to the machine. Hot chamber die casting is faster and more efficient for casting smaller, intricate parts, making it cost-effective for high-volume production.

What are the advantages of aluminum die casting?

– High precision and tight tolerances

– Efficient production of complex shapes

– Lightweight and durable

-Excellent heat dissipation

-Cost-effective for large quantities
